Shenanigan is a red (intermediate) run at Wilmot Mountain measuring 332 m, dropping 57 m from 291 m down to 234 m. It averages a 16.4% gradient, steepening to around 29.7% at its most sustained pitch.

Snowboard-friendly: no significant flat or uphill sections detected along the descent.
